Background technology
When finished product lead-acid accumulator dispatches from the factory, it can all use strap hot melt to carry out machinery to the packing case of lead-acid accumulator and beat
Packet, so, lead-acid accumulator enterprise needs largely to use strap.The quality of strap determines the Dispatching efficiency of finished battery.
The inspection project of strap has:Appearance, thickness deviation, every Mick weight, tensile fracture, gradient, is broken at width difference
Split elongation, wherein degree of skewness is a very important quality of strap, refers to strap in static keep flat, and is had
Or the inclined degree of left or right.
The big strap of degree of skewness, when being applied to full automatic packing machine, strap not only can't pass the track of baling equipment,
Baling equipment can also be damaged;When applied to Semi-automatic packing press, because strap radian is big, when packing, which takes area, to become smaller, very
It is possible that Bales Off in transit;When applied to manual being packaged, it is not easy to be packaged finished product, i.e., it is enabled to be packaged, it can also influence to be packaged into
The beauty of product.
In GB12023-1989《Plastic baling band》Clear stipulaties strap degree of skewness≤30mm/m in standard.
The assay method of degree of skewness is:5, the sample of 1.2m long is intercepted on 5 belt transects respectively.Fixed sample one end, from
It by keeping flat, is flattened with transparent plexiglass plate, measures sample maximum deflection distance with ruler, calculate the degree of skewness of 5 samples
Arithmetic mean of instantaneous value is the degree of skewness of sample.It is accurate to 1mm.
Currently, finished product strap is all rolling, length meter is differed from 500 meters to 2000, is brought into finished product packing
Line skew degree check and accept when can only intercept 5 samples respectively from the different location in each volume, according still further to the standard above method into
Row detection.It can not be reused using material caused by this kind of detection method, loss that all can be certain to both sides of supply and demand causes not
Necessary waste, while inspecting work by random samples and taking time and effort.

Specific implementation mode
It elaborates to the utility model below in conjunction with attached drawing.
Currently, the production procedure of strap substantially has following steps:1 mixing and stirring;2 plastic pellets heating fusing 3 squeeze out into
Water forms band embryo;4 heating drawing and formings;5 embossing;6 heating and cooling (sizing treatment);7 windings;8 packagings;9 storages.
It is known that by the production procedure of above-mentioned strap:Between sizing treatment workshop section and winding workshop section, to strap
It is best to carry out degree of skewness detection.
The utility model provides a kind of strap degree of skewness on-line automatic detection device, including babinet 1, positioning component 2,
Squared paper 3, imaging sensor 4, image ranging processing module 5, host 6.
The babinet 1 is set between sizing treatment workshop section and winding workshop section, and the babinet 1, which is equipped with, to be entered for strap 10
The entrance 1-1 and outlet 1-2 being pierced by for strap 10, the entrance 1-1, outlet 1-2 are located in same horizontal line, are packaged
The part entered in the babinet 1 with 10 is the detected part of degree of skewness.
The positioning component 2 is fixedly installed in the bottom plate of the babinet 1, and the positioning component 2 is by high-transparency and high-strength
Pmma material is made, and the positioning component 2 passes through bolt, welding including lower plate 2-1, positioning column 2-2, the lower plate 2-1
Or other modes are fixedly installed in the bottom plate of the babinet 1, the positioning column 2-2 is set to the upper surface of the lower plate 2-1, setting
It is 4, and structure is identical, by babinet 1 and is positioned for the strap 10, prevents strap 10 or so crooked,
The positioning component 2 is additionally provided with upper plate 2-3, the upper plate 2-3 and the lower plate 2-1 structure and size, material identical, it is described on
Plate 2-3 is fixedly installed in the positioning column 2-2, and the lower plate 2-1, positioning column 2-2, upper plate 2-3 are collectively formed described in a confession
Strap 10 by and the both ends of the channel 2-4 that is positioned, the channel 2-4 be respectively to penetrate port 2-5, be pierced by port 2-
6。
The squared paper 3 is pasted on the lower plate 2-1 of the positioning component 2, and the width of the squared paper 3 is according under described
Depending on the length of plate 2-1, width dimensions are preferably set as 60mm by the utility model, and the squared paper 3 is in the direction of the width
60 vertical lines are first marked off, are identified respectively with A0, A1, A2, A3 ... A60, to meet GB12023-1989《Plastics are packaged
Band》That clear stipulaties degree of skewness is accurately 1mm in standard, the length of the squared paper 3 according to the lower plate 2-1 length and
Fixed, length dimension is preferably set as 1 meter by the utility model, and the squared paper 3 marks off 1000 horizontal lines in length, respectively
It is identified with B0, B1, B2, B3 ... B1000, therefore, the positive or two-sided of the squared paper 3 is divided into 60000 1*
The grid 3-1 of 1mm, the squared paper 3 can be affixed on the upper surface or lower surface of the lower plate 2-1, and the squared paper 3 also may be used
To be made of other materials, such as:Plastics or wood etc..
Described image sensor 4 is arranged in the top of the positioning component 2, is a CCD (Charge-coupled
Device, charge coupled cell) imaging sensor composition lens group, described image sensor 4 is fixedly installed in the babinet 1
Inside, described image sensor 4 be used for acquire strap by the squared paper when image, and be sent to described image survey
Away from processing module 5, vertical line of the described image ranging processing module 5 the shade outer arcuate peak and squared paper 3 of strap 10
Setpoint distance be compared, so that it may to show that degree of skewness, described image ranging processing module 5 again reach the numerical value of degree of skewness
Host 6, the host 6 includes transfinite automatic alarm module 6-1, display screen 6-2, when the degree of skewness detected is tested beyond defined
Receipts standard, the automatic alarm module 6-1 that transfinites is for sending out sound and/or light alarm, to remind operator, shown display screen 6-
The numerical value of 2 degree of skewness for showing strap 10, described image ranging processing module 5 is a part for the host 6, to institute
The controller for stating host 6 sends signal and executes the instruction of the controller from host 6.
The strap degree of skewness on-line automatic detection device, be additionally provided with forward (FWD) locating wheel 7, go out band locating wheel 8, it is described into
With locating wheel 7, the inner wall for going out to be mounted on the babinet 1 with locating wheel 8, the forward (FWD) locating wheel 7 is set to entering for the babinet 1
Mouthful 1-1 and the positioning component 2 penetrate between the 2-5 of port, described to go out with locating wheel 8 to be set to being pierced by for the positioning component 2
Between port 2-6 and the outlet 1-2 of the babinet 1, the forward (FWD) locating wheel 7, go out band locating wheel 8 by a pair of circle wheel form,
Centre, which is equipped with, to be penetrated for strap 10, the forward (FWD) locating slot 7-1 that is pierced by, goes out band locating slot 8-1, and the forward (FWD) locating wheel 7 goes out band
Locating wheel 8 improves the accurate of strap degree of skewness detection for keeping the both ends of detected strap 10 to be in horizontality
Degree.
The step of strap degree of skewness on-line automatic detection device on-line checking, is as follows:
1, the strap degree of skewness on-line automatic detection device is installed on the production line of strap, and is located at sizing
Between processing section and winding workshop section;
When 2, entering winding workshop section by the cooling strap 10 that carries out shaping that treated of heating, into the babinet 1, institute
The forward (FWD) locating slot 7-1 of forward (FWD) locating wheel 7 is stated, and enters the positioning component 2 by penetrating port 2-5, when strap 10 passes through
Cross it is described go out going out with locating wheel 8 when being come out from the outlet 1-2 of the babinet 1 with locating slot 8-1, so that it may to start the packing
Band-offset gradient on-line automatic detection device carries out on-line checking, and user can be with the frequency according to actual needs setting detection;
3, when strap 10 is in the traveling of the surface of squared paper 3, it is located at the imaging sensor 4 of 2 top of the locating piece
Lens group can acquire image, and the image collected is as shown in fig. 6, when deflection occurs in strap 10, the image collected such as Fig. 7
It is shown;
4, the image collected is sent to described image ranging processing module 5 by described image sensor 4, and described image is surveyed
The setpoint distance of the shade outer arcuate peak of strap 10 and the vertical line of squared paper 3 is fitted away from processing module 5 can
To calculate the degree of skewness numerical value of strap 10, for example, the degree of skewness of strap 10 as shown in Figure 4 is 6mm;
5, described image ranging processing module 5 gives the host 6 calculated degree of skewness data transfer, and real-time display exists
On the screen 6-2 of the host, the person's of being conveniently operated monitoring, when degree of skewness numerical value is more than the range of setting value, transfinite automatic report
Alert module 6-1 sends out word and/or sound and/or light alarm, to remind operator to need the production before shutdown inspection strap
Technique or material;When degree of skewness numerical value is in the range of setting value, the automatic alarm 6-1 that transfinites will not send out any type of report
Alert, 10 harvest of strap is packaged spooled finished product by strap 10 according to normal production procedure, by winder 12, belt 13
11。
